Around the Corner is a popular spot in Houston known for its great atmosphere, well-made drinks, and friendly service, especially from bartenders like Natalie, Gage and Lexi. Steak night on Thursdays is a hit, and the brunch menu is also highly praised. Some customers have experienced long wait times for food.

Vibe- Literally the same chill vibe with great music as Leeland House that is literally right next door and I found out they’re owned by the same person so go figure! There’s plenty of seating options outside and inside. You find your seat and then order at the bar. Customer service- Great! Food/drinks- I got a beach please cocktail to drink and a chicken sandwich without the chicken and extra onions to make it vegetarian; they were both good. Parking- There’s parking right in front of the building and if you get there right when they open you’ll probably get one, but if not there’s street parking.

Great atmosphere! Drinks were strong and really well made and prices are good. Went there with friends for steak night on a Thursday. Steaks are delicious! 24$ for steak, potatoes, and a salad. Definitely recommend for a nice chill and relaxing time with friends. Next to graffiti wall , so you can stop by and take pictures too. The view of downtown is awesome from the outside patio they have.
